Start with one operational bottleneck
Bosseo describes custom software as a response to a plain-English firm problem, such as repeated entry, an overloaded shared inbox, a referral-tracking gap or recurring client-status questions. Its public page identifies client portals, intake tools, internal dashboards and referral-fee trackers as examples of possible builds. That does not mean every Myrtle Beach law firm needs one of those tools. Recommended approach
Bring one recurring task to the consultation. Describe who performs it, what information enters the process, where the work pauses, which systems are involved and what a satisfactory result would look like. A small tool with a precise purpose is easier to assess than a broad request to modernize the firm.
